Key Features of Cafiver Mexican Mountain Grown Coffee
Here's a quick rundown of the key features that make this coffee worth considering:
- • Origin: Sourced from the mountain regions of Mexico, known for producing high-quality Arabica beans.
- • Roast Level: Roasted to highlight the natural flavors and aromas of the beans.
- • Grind: Pre-ground, offering convenience for those without a coffee grinder.
- • Weight: 0.83 lb (approximately 13.28 oz) bag.
- • Packaging: Packaged to preserve freshness and aroma.

Cons: Where Cafiver Mexican Mountain Grown Coffee Could Improve
- • Price Point: At $25.99 for a 0.83 lb bag, it's pricier than some other readily available ground coffee options. Consumers might find that the increased price isn't worth the slight increase in quality over lower-cost brands like Folgers or Maxwell House.
- • Lack of Roast Level Specificity: The product description doesn't specify the exact roast level (light, medium, or dark). This lack of transparency can be frustrating for coffee enthusiasts who have strong preferences.
- • Potential for Stale Grounds: As with any pre-ground coffee, freshness can be a concern. While the packaging aims to preserve freshness, the coffee may not be as vibrant as freshly ground beans, particularly after the bag has been open for a while.
